Merge master.kernel.org:/pub/scm/linux/kernel/git/davej/agpgart

* master.kernel.org:/pub/scm/linux/kernel/git/davej/agpgart:
  [AGPGART] Make AGP depend on PCI
  [AGPGART] remove unused variable
  [AGPGART] Fix pci_register_driver checking in amd64-agp
  [AGPGART] Compile fix for ati-agp
  [AGPGART] Suspend/Resume support for nVidia nForce AGP.
  [AGPGART] Suspend/Resume improvements for ATI AGP
  [AGPGART] Whitespace cleanups for ati-agp
